[UX] Add cropping: none mapped to page width zoom (#4696)

Fixes #1923.
This commit is contained in:
Frans de Jonge
2019-03-03 08:57:20 +01:00
committed by GitHub
parent 93422d05f4
commit c1b4085b93
3 changed files with 9 additions and 3 deletions

View File

@@ -85,6 +85,11 @@ function ReaderCropping:onPageCrop(mode)
self:setCropZoomMode(true)
end
return
elseif mode == "none" then
if self.document.configurable.text_wrap ~= 1 then
self.ui:handleEvent(Event:new("SetZoomMode", "pagewidth", "cropping"))
end
return
end
-- backup original view dimen
self.orig_view_dimen = Geom:new{w = self.view.dimen.w, h = self.view.dimen.h}